texte = WebCatalog version?> -----Original Message-----> From: WebCatalog Talk [mailto:WebDNA-Talk@talk.smithmicro.com]On> Behalf Of Marc Frechet> Sent: Friday, August 24, 2001 2:21 PM> To: WebCatalog Talk> Subject: ODBC problems between webcatalog and filemaker pro> > > I posted this problem here several days ago, but I have > enough different> information that I wanted to start over. This is a little > bit off topic> now, but I would really appreciate it if anyone who has seen this> problem before could comment.> > I am having trouble connecting Webcatalog to Filemaker via ODBC on a> Macintosh. This means that Webcatalog is running on a Mac, > and that is> a pivotal point of my problem. I can get it to work perfectly well> under NT and Linux, but I need a Mac specific solution (to > avoid buying> another copy of webcatalog).> > I am running this script:> > [sql dsn=testdsn&statement=SELECT name FROM test]> [founditems]> [name]> [/founditems]> [/sql]> > And getting this error in response:> > SQL Error: S1106> [FileMaker][ODBC FileMaker Pro driver]In SQLExtendedFetch, only> SQL_FETCH_NEXT is supported for SQL_SCROLL_FORWARD_ONLY cursors. > > I know for a fact that there is nothing wrong with the SQL > query or the> Filemaker database setup, because an NT machine running this > same script> and connecting to the same database works. This suggests two> possibilities for where the problem is: the ODBC driver, or the driver> manager. I am using the ODBC 3.11 Filemaker Pro PPC driver > and the ODBC> driver manager that ship with the Mac version of Filemaker > Developer 5. > I have gone through the documentation for them thouroughly, > and I do not> believe I have done anything wrong in terms of setup. I have > also tried> the OpenLink drivers, with the same results. Has anyone seen this> before, or can anyone suggest different drivers/manager that > might work?> > Again, I apologize for the off topic question, but I'm a little lost> when it comes to Mac software.
